Hi, I have purchased a new toilet and the instructions are C*ap.
It doesn't tell you anything about how it should be setup.
1. There is not water level mark in the Cistern. So I don't know where my fill line is.
2. The flush value level is more of less inline with the top of the Cistern.
3. The overflow is more of less inline with the top of the flush value itself.
Here is a pic.
Would I be right in thinking.
1. That I should try to create my own fill line. By filling the Cistern up with 6ltr of water and making a mark inside.
2. Position the fill valve float cup to the level of my new found fill line.
3. Then cut the overflow to be about 10mm above the fill line. With about a 1" gap between the fill valve critical line and flush valves overflow.
